This applies to all open requisitions, backfills included, pending a divisional cost review expected to conclude within ten weeks. Contractor extensions require CFO sign-off. Please adjust headcount forecasts and payroll accruals accordingly, and hold any recruiting-related accrual releases until the review concludes. Exceptions will be rare and documented. To give context for the modelling assumptions, the confidential note on our broader plans is set out below.

board note of tagug-hahag: Praionax Logistics is in early talks to buy Julaxek Group for about $36.3 million. The Julmir launch date is March 1, and nothing goes to the press before then.

**Q: The Cropline gateway stops reporting after a tractor powers down. Bug?**

No. The gateway batches telemetry and flushes on next ignition. Expect gaps up to 12 hours for seasonal equipment. If a unit stays silent past 72 hours, escalate to the Fieldnet team. Check the heartbeat dashboard first — most "outages" are just parked harvesters. The escalation steps and dashboard walkthrough live on the page below.

operations page: https://grafana.sivrelnet.corp/ticket/browse/spaces/build/pages/board/pages/1b7c9d06303b4c9d583df164

Subject: DR Drill — Quillbus Broker Upgrade

Team, next Thursday we run the disaster-recovery drill for the Quillbus broker upgrade (v7 to v8). We'll fail over to the Larchmont standby cluster, verify consumer offsets, and replay a two-hour window of traffic. New folks: observe first, touch nothing without a buddy. Rollback steps are in the drill folder. Unsealing the standby cluster's admin console requires the recovery passphrase written below.

unlock words, hahaf-fajeg: quenmir-belius